Our first ever recipe in 2001, Highlander's ability to stand the test of time is testament to its quality. Proudly traditional, Highlander is the punchy, bittersweet amber ale that Fyne Ales was built on. A nutty, caramel-malt body with sweet red fruit notes and a gently bitter finish.
